Hair Salon AIAppointment BookingSalon Automation

Best AI for Hair Salon Appointment Booking: Fill Your Chair Every Day (2026 Guide)

By Leadra.ioJune 1, 20269 min read
Best AI for hair salon appointment booking — fully booked calendar managed by AI — Leadra.io

If you own a hair salon, your biggest revenue leak probably isn't your pricing or your service menu. It's the 20-30% of potential appointment slots that go empty every week because of no-shows, last-minute cancellations, missed after-hours calls, and clients who meant to rebook but forgot.

The average hair salon loses $1,800-$4,200 per month in recoverable revenue — appointments that could have been on the books but weren't, because no one had a system to catch them. An AI appointment booking system for hair salons closes that gap automatically, without adding staff or changing how stylists work.

This guide covers what the best AI for hair salon appointment booking actually does — the five components that drive results — and what a real Charlotte salon produced running the system for 90 days in 2026.

If you want the short answer: the best AI booking system for hair salons handles after-hours requests, automates no-show prevention, fills cancellations from a real-time waitlist, triggers rebooking nudges after every visit, and reactivates clients who've gone quiet — all integrated directly with your salon software, running 24/7 without front desk involvement.

Why Hair Salons Lose Revenue That Should Already Be on the Books

The booking problem at most salons isn't that clients don't want appointments. It's that the process for capturing, confirming, and retaining those appointments has too many gaps.

After-hours calls go nowhere

35-40% of salon booking requests come in outside business hours. If you don't have an online booking link that clients actually trust and use, those requests go to voicemail — and 60% of callers who reach voicemail don't leave a message. They call another salon. Most salons have no idea how much business they're losing this way because they never see the calls that don't leave a message.

No-shows destroy chair utilization

Industry data puts salon no-show rates at 15-25% without a structured confirmation system. A stylist doing 8 appointments per day at $80 average ticket who has 2 no-shows loses $160 that day — $3,200-$4,800 per month if the pattern holds. The typical reminder approach (one text the day before, if that) doesn't move the needle. A three-step confirmation sequence with a one-tap confirm link cuts no-shows to 6-9% for most salons.

Cancellations leave permanent gaps

Same-day cancellations are the hardest gap to fill because there's not enough time to call through your waitlist before the slot passes. Most salons fill 10-15% of their same-day cancellations manually. An AI that texts the right waitlist clients within 60 seconds of a cancellation fills 55-70% of those slots — because speed, not effort, is what determines whether an open appointment gets filled.

Clients don't rebook without a push

The majority of salon clients intend to rebook their next appointment before they leave but don't do it at the desk. They plan to call when they're ready. Most of them don't get around to it for 10-12 weeks — by which time they're overdue, slightly embarrassed about the gap, and more likely to try a different salon. An automated rebooking nudge sent 4-5 weeks after their visit — right when their hair is at the 'needs a cut' stage — keeps your chair in their default rotation.

These four failures compound. A no-show creates an empty slot. A cancellation creates another. A client who doesn't rebook shows up as a new acquisition cost 3 months later. AI appointment booking addresses all four simultaneously — and it runs without your staff managing any of it.

The 5-Component AI Booking System for Hair Salons

Here's the full system Leadra.io deploys for salon clients. Each component solves a different revenue leak — and they work better together than any single tool on its own.

1

24/7 AI voice and SMS booking agent

About 35-40% of all salon booking requests come in outside business hours — evenings, weekends, and early mornings when your front desk isn't staffed. An AI voice agent answers those calls, checks real-time calendar availability, books the appointment, and sends an immediate confirmation text. Clients who prefer to text get a conversational SMS agent that does the same thing. No more missed calls going to voicemail and no-call-no-shows because the client couldn't get through.

2

Automated no-show prevention sequence

No-shows at hair salons average 15-25% without a structured reminder system. AI sends a three-step confirmation sequence: a 72-hour reminder with a one-tap confirm/reschedule link, a 24-hour follow-up for clients who haven't confirmed, and a same-day morning text for the appointment. Each message is personalized with the client's name, stylist, service, and exact time. Salons running this sequence reduce no-shows to 6-9%. For a chair doing 8 appointments per day at $80 average, that's 1-2 recovered appointments daily — $80-$160 in protected revenue, every day.

3

Real-time cancellation fill

When a client cancels, the AI immediately pulls from a prioritized waitlist — clients who previously asked for an earlier slot, clients who book the same service, and clients who haven't been in for 6+ weeks. The first person on the waitlist gets an automated text offering the open slot. If they don't respond within 20 minutes, it goes to the next person. Most salons fill 55-70% of their cancellations within two hours using this system, compared to 10-15% with manual phone calls. That's the difference between a $0 slot and an $80-$200 appointment on your books.

4

Automatic post-visit rebooking nudge

The average salon client returns every 6-8 weeks for a cut, every 10-14 weeks for color. Most of them don't rebook before they leave — they intend to call, forget, and book with whoever has availability when they remember. AI sends a rebooking nudge at the optimal interval (configured per service type) with a direct link to their preferred stylist's calendar. Clients who rebook within 48 hours of their visit have a 3x higher lifetime value than those who wait. This sequence runs automatically for every completed appointment, at scale.

5

Dormant client reactivation campaigns

Clients who haven't booked in 90+ days are the most underused revenue source at most salons. The AI identifies dormant clients from your booking history, segments them by last service type and preferred stylist, and sends a personalized reactivation message — not a generic 'we miss you' blast, but a message that references their specific service history and last visit date. Salons using dormant reactivation sequences recover 20-30% of their lapsed client base within 60 days of launching. At $100 average ticket, reactivating 15-20 clients per month generates $1,500-$2,000 in recovered monthly revenue.

Integration Note

Every component connects directly to your booking software — Vagaro, StyleSeat, Fresha, Mindbody, Square Appointments, Booksy, or GlossGenius. The AI reads live availability and writes confirmed appointments directly to your calendar. No double-entry, no separate system for your stylists to check. Clients book into your actual schedule.

Manual Booking vs. AI: The Numbers Side by Side

Most salon owners know their booking process isn't perfect. Few know how much it's costing them. Here's what changes when AI handles the scheduling layer:

FactorManual / No SystemAI Booking System
After-hours booking requestsGo to voicemail, often lostHandled by AI agent, booked instantly
Appointment confirmationStaff calls the day before (when remembered)Automated 3-step sequence, 72h/24h/same-day
No-show rate15-25%6-9%
Cancellation recoveryManual calls, 10-15% fill rateAI waitlist, 55-70% fill within 2 hours
Rebooking after visitDepends on stylist remembering to askAutomated nudge at optimal interval
Dormant client outreachAnnual or neverOngoing, personalized, automatic
Staff time on scheduling2-4 hours/day across front desk and stylistsUnder 20 minutes (oversight only)
Monthly system cost$0 (but 20-30% revenue lost to gaps)$400-$2,200

The bottom line: a salon with 3 stylists each averaging 8 appointments per day has 24 potential slots per day. At a 20% no-show rate, 4-5 of those are empty. At an 8% AI-managed no-show rate, 1-2 are empty. That difference — 2-3 recovered appointments per day at $80-$150 average ticket — is $4,800-$13,500 per month in revenue that AI either protects or creates.

Case Study: Charlotte Hair Salon Doubles Weekly Revenue in 90 Days

Client Story — Charlotte, NC

A three-stylist salon in Charlotte's South End neighborhood came to Leadra.io in early 2026. The owner tracked her numbers carefully: she was averaging 22 confirmed bookings per stylist per week, with a 28% no-show rate and 3-4 same-day cancellations per stylist that almost never got filled. Average ticket was $92. She had Vagaro but no automated confirmation system and no after-hours booking solution. About 40% of her missed calls were coming in after 7 PM.

Leadra.io integrated directly with her Vagaro account and deployed all five booking system components. The AI voice agent was live for after-hours calls within 72 hours. The no-show confirmation sequence went live the following week. A waitlist of 64 clients who had previously requested earlier appointments was seeded into the cancellation fill system. Rebooking nudges were configured per service type — 4 weeks for cuts, 9 weeks for color.

In 90 days, the results across all three stylists:

Bookings/stylist/week

22

37

No-show rate

28%

7%

Cancellation fill rate

12%

64%

Monthly revenue (3 chairs)

$18,700

$38,200

System cost: $1,400/month for 3-stylist integration with voice agent, no-show sequences, cancellation fill, and rebooking automation. $38,200 monthly revenue vs $18,700 prior = $19,500 monthly lift. ROI: 13.9x. Revenue increase driven primarily by no-show reduction (8 recovered slots/day), cancellation fill (18-22 additional appointments/week), and after-hours bookings (31 net-new appointments in month 1 that would have been missed calls).

The owner noted that the biggest operational change was what the system freed her staff from doing. Before, the front desk was spending 2-3 hours daily managing confirmations, calling no-show clients, and manually working through the waitlist. After, those 2-3 hours went back to client experience — greeting walk-ins, upselling treatment add-ons, and supporting the stylists during busy periods.

The dormant client reactivation campaign — launched in month 2 after the core booking system was running — added another $4,100 in the first 30 days by recovering 41 clients who hadn't booked in 90+ days, at a 34% response rate to personalized SMS outreach.

What AI Booking Automation Costs for Hair Salons (2026 Pricing)

Pricing for AI appointment booking systems for salons typically follows a per-chair or per-stylist model. Here's what different tiers look like:

Tier 1 — Solo or 2-stylist salon

$400–$800/month

SMS confirmation sequences, basic cancellation fill, rebooking nudges, online booking integration. No AI voice agent included at this tier. Best for stylists who handle their own scheduling and want to automate reminders and rebooking without adding overhead.

Tier 2 — 3-6 stylist salon

$900–$1,600/month

Full no-show prevention suite, AI SMS booking agent, real-time cancellation fill with waitlist management, rebooking sequences per service type, dormant client reactivation (quarterly campaigns). This is the most common tier for independent salons with consistent call volume.

Tier 3 — Multi-location or high-volume salon

$1,800–$3,500/month

All Tier 2 features plus AI voice agent for after-hours calls, inbound call overflow handling during peak hours, multi-location calendar sync, revenue analytics dashboard, and custom integration for enterprise booking platforms. Best for salons with 6+ stylists or 2+ locations.

The ROI calculation for any tier is straightforward. Take your current no-show rate, multiply it by your average ticket, and multiply by the number of appointment slots per week. That's the revenue currently being lost to preventable no-shows alone. Add 55-70% of your typical weekly cancellations at your average ticket for the cancellation fill opportunity. That sum should be 3-5x the system cost before you count after-hours bookings or rebooking retention.

See also: AI lead generation for local service businesses and what AI implementation actually costs for Charlotte small businesses for more context on evaluating AI systems for service businesses.

Frequently Asked Questions

What is the best AI for hair salon appointment booking?

The best AI for hair salon appointment booking is a system that combines a 24/7 AI voice and SMS booking agent, automated no-show reminders with confirmation links, real-time cancellation fill sequences, and post-visit rebooking nudges. It should integrate with your salon software (Vagaro, StyleSeat, Fresha, Mindbody, or Square Appointments) so it reads and writes to your actual calendar. Look for a system that also handles after-hours calls — that's when 30-40% of all booking requests come in and most salons miss them entirely.

How much does AI appointment booking cost for a hair salon?

AI appointment booking systems for hair salons typically cost between $400 and $2,200 per month depending on the number of stylists, whether voice calling is included, and which salon software you use. A single stylist seeing 30 clients per week at an average ticket of $80 who reduces no-shows by 70% recovers $168-$224 in lost revenue per week — $672-$896 per month — from no-show reduction alone. That covers the system cost in most cases before counting new bookings captured after hours.

Can AI fill last-minute cancellations at a hair salon?

Yes. AI-powered cancellation fill systems maintain a waitlist of clients who want earlier appointments and automatically text them when a slot opens. The first client to respond gets the spot booked instantly — no phone tag, no staff involvement. Salons using AI cancellation fill typically recover 55-70% of cancelled slots within 2 hours. For a salon with 3-4 stylists averaging 2-3 cancellations per day, that's 8-15 additional appointments recovered per week.

What salon booking software does AI integrate with?

Leadra.io's AI booking system integrates with Vagaro, StyleSeat, Fresha, Mindbody, Square Appointments, Booksy, and GlossGenius via API or webhook. Setup takes 48-72 hours. Once connected, the AI reads real-time availability, writes confirmed appointments directly to your calendar, sends automated reminders with confirmation links, and syncs cancellations to trigger the waitlist fill sequence immediately. No manual calendar management needed on your end.

Your Chair Should Be Booked. AI Makes Sure It Is.

The revenue sitting in your current booking gaps — missed after-hours calls, no-shows, unfilled cancellations, and clients who don't rebook — is recoverable. You don't need more marketing spend to find it. You need a system that captures what's already in front of you.

AI appointment booking for hair salons works because it removes the two things that cause those gaps: human lag time (nobody answers after 7 PM, nobody calls the waitlist within 60 seconds of a cancellation) and human inconsistency (confirmations only go out when someone has time, rebooking nudges never happen). The system is always on, always fast, always consistent.

Leadra.io builds and manages AI booking automation for hair salons, beauty businesses, and local service providers. We integrate with your existing salon software, deploy in 72 hours, and back every engagement with a results guarantee — you don't pay if the system doesn't produce measurable improvement in no-show rate and booked slot utilization.

Free Booking Gap Analysis

See Exactly How Much Revenue Your Booking Gaps Are Costing You

30-minute audit. We'll calculate your no-show revenue loss, cancellation fill opportunity, and after-hours booking gap — and show you the ROI projection before you commit to anything.

L

Leadra.io

AI marketing agency — Charlotte, NC · Published June 1, 2026